Application-optimized, energy-efficient semiconductor products for single-panel and multi-panel microinverter designs Microinverters provide maximum power point tracking (MPPT) and DC-to-AC solar power conversion right behind a PV panel. More specifically, inverters convert the direct current (DC) electricity your solar panels generate into alternating current (AC) electricity that your home appliances can use.
